Abstract
A sealing structure of a water window of an electric kettle comprises a kettle body provided with a water window hole, a water window clamping ring arranged on the water window hole, a sealing ring and a glass water gauge, wherein the sealing ring is sleeved on the outer edge of the glass water gauge to form a whole and is tightly connected between the water window hole and the water window clamping ring. The cross-section of the water window snap ring is in a zigzag shape, one end of the water window snap ring, which is connected with the kettle body, is provided with an outward-turned flange edge which is fixedly connected with the kettle body, and the other end of the water window snap ring is provided with a buckle formed by an inward-turned edge. The section of the sealing ring is in a shape of a [ and the sealing ring is sleeved with the glass water gauge into a whole through an annular groove which is arranged on the inner side and has the same shape with the outer edge of the glass water gauge, and the sealing ring and the glass water gauge are in interference fit. Background technology
In traditional electric kettle technology, observe the situation of water-in-kettle position for the ease of the consumer, generally one observation window is set at the kettle body, its observation window material generally uses PP plastic materials such as (polypropylene), but its transparency is not high, and plastic material ubiquity intensity is not high, defectives such as easy ageing failure.In addition, its observation window and kettle body fixed form generally are forms such as sweat soldering, high-frequency welding or ultrasonic bonding, these frame modes not only need specific plant equipment to realize, increased production cost, also be easy to generate weld defect inevitably, cause the junction generation of kettle body and observation window to be leaked.Adopt welding manner in addition, inseparable between observation window after the welding and the kettle body, it is non-exchange that observation window damages the back.
Chinese patent literature CN2474052 discloses a kind of electric kettle of being made up of metal kettle body, pot lid, transparent plastic piece on January 30th, 2002, metal kettle body is provided with window, be fixed with metal frame around the window in metal kettle body, the transparent plastic piece is set between metal frame and the window metal kettle body inwall on every side, and the window of metal kettle body becomes hermetically-sealed construction.The water level cuing scale complex structure of this utility model is made process and is damaged transparent water gauge easily, and non-exchange, increases cost.

The specific embodiment
Below in conjunction with drawings and Examples the utility model is further described.
Referring to Fig. 1-Fig. 3, the hermetically-sealed construction of this water window of electric kettle, comprise the kettle body 1 that is provided with the water fenestra, be arranged on water window snap ring 2, sealing ring 3 and glass water gauge 4 on the water fenestra, its sealing ring 3 is socketed on the outer rim of glass water gauge 4 and forms one, and compresses and be connected between water fenestra and the water window snap ring 2.
The cross section of water window snap ring 2 is in a zigzag, and its end that connects kettle body 1 is provided with the flange and the kettle body 1 that turn up and is fixedly connected by welding, and an other end is provided with the buckle 21 that in-flanges forms.
The cross section of sealing ring 3 is that [shape, it is provided with the annular groove consistent with being flat glass water gauge 4 outer rim shapes 31 by the inboard and is socketed into one with glass water gauge 4, is interference fit between the two.The side that sealing ring 3 is connected with kettle body 1 is provided with first projection 32, and the buckle 21 of the corresponding water window of other side snap ring 2 is provided with second projection 33.Wherein, first projection 32 and second projection 33 are convex tendon, and convex tendon can increase the line contact, improves sealing property.
The corresponding sealing ring 3 in the edge of the water fenestra of kettle body 1 also is provided with the flange that bends towards in the kettle body, guarantees the good looking appearance of electric kettle.
